
Quectel Unveils KGM133S: Advanced Matter over Thread Modules to Revolutionize Smart Home Connectivity
Quectel Wireless Solutions, a global leader in end-to-end IoT solutions, has announced the launch of the KGM133S, the first in its range of Matter over Thread modules. Designed to address the growing need for seamless device interoperability in smart homes, the KGM133S offers innovative solutions for applications such as smart door locks, sensors, and lighting. By leveraging the latest advancements in Matter 1.4 protocol and Thread technology, Quectel is helping the smart home industry overcome connectivity barriers and paving the way for a new era of efficiency and seamless integration.

The KGM133S series is built on the Silicon Labs EFR32MG24 chip and supports the latest Matter 1.4 protocol, enabling seamless integration across major smart home ecosystems, including Apple Home, Google Home, Amazon Alexa, and Samsung SmartThings. By bridging these ecosystems, the KGM133S eliminates compatibility issues, allowing users to experience a truly unified smart home environment.
The Power of Matter and Thread
Thread, based on the IEEE 802.15.4 standard, natively supports globally unique IPv6 addressing, enabling direct IP-based connectivity without relying on gateways for complex protocol conversions. This simplifies network architecture, reduces latency, and enhances overall system reliability. Combined with the universal compatibility of the Matter protocol, the KGM133S delivers robust, scalable connectivity for all-scenario IoT solutions.
Unlike Zigbee, which often requires gateways for communication, Thread devices connect directly to the Internet via a Border Router, streamlining the network structure. With its low power consumption and high reliability, Thread has emerged as a cornerstone technology for the Matter ecosystem, and the KGM133S leverages these advantages to deliver exceptional performance.
Key Features of the KGM133S Series
The KGM133S series is designed to meet the diverse needs of modern IoT applications while ensuring long-term market competitiveness:
- High Performance: Equipped with an ARM Cortex-M33 processor running at a maximum frequency of 78MHz, the KGM133S efficiently processes complex data instructions, making it ideal for demanding smart home applications.
- Low Power Consumption: Built on the 802.15.4 Thread protocol, the module adopts a low-power design, making it perfect for battery-powered devices such as sensors and smart locks.
- Compact Design: Available in two size options—12.5 × 13.2 × 2.2 mm (KGM133S) with a fourth-generation IPEX or pin antenna, and 12.5 × 16.6 × 2.2 mm (KGM133S-P) with an onboard PCB antenna—the modules offer flexibility for integration into compact and slim terminal designs, catering to diverse structural requirements.
- Multiple Interfaces: Supporting up to 26 GPIOs that can be multiplexed as I²C, UART, SPI, or I²S interfaces, the KGM133S ensures seamless integration with a wide range of peripherals, meeting the development needs of feature-rich devices.
- High Power and Reliability: With a receiving sensitivity better than –105 dBm and an optional maximum transmit power of 19.5 dBm, the module maintains stable and reliable signal transmission even in challenging environments with walls or multi-device interference.
- Ultra-Wide Temperature Range: The KGM133S series supports an operating temperature range of -40 to +105°C, ensuring consistent performance in extreme conditions.
Future-Proof Design and Enhanced Security
The KGM133S series features 256KB SRAM and offers three Flash capacity options: 1536KB, 2.5MB, and 3.5MB. This not only meets the current development needs of smart home applications but also reserves ample space for future upgrades and expansions of the Matter protocol, ensuring long-term relevance and competitiveness.
In addition to supporting Matter over Thread, the KGM133S integrates Zigbee 3.0 and Bluetooth LE 6.0, providing developers with additional connectivity options. The series also incorporates Secure Vault, an advanced security feature that offers enhanced protection for IoT devices and data, addressing the growing concerns around cybersecurity in connected environments.
